Art Club
CCA Information
The Art Club caters to students who are interested in art and craft. It encourages students to express their creativity and art ideas in their art making processes, by drawing from their experiences and external resources to create their artwork.
Different art forms are introduced to develop students in different art genres. Art Club also provides opportunities for students to display school values, develop their socio-emotional learning (SEL) competencies and nurture them into confident 21st century young artists.

SYF Art 2021
P2 Art Club pupils working on their SYF art based on the theme, ‘Artist and Technology’. They discussed and brainstormed art ideas on how technology has impacted and shaped their lives.
SYF Art 2021 (P3-P6 Art Club)
Pupils in action planning for their upcoming SYF art and sharing their ideas with one another during the sessions. Through such meaningful art discussions, we aim to develop a classroom culture that celebrates differences of opinions as well as instill the school values.
